Davor is a village and a municipality in Brod-Posavina County. It is located about Script error: No such module "convert". west of the city of Slavonski Brod, Croatia, on the left bank of the Sava river across Srbac. The village was called Svinjar before 1896.[1][2]

Demographics

In 2021, the municipality had 2,529 residents in the following settlements:[3]

  • Davor, population 2,025
  • Orubica, population 504

An absolute majority are Croats (2011 census).[4]
